The term “wildfire season” began to gain prominence in the press and public discourse as wildfires became more prevalent and a concern for various regions around the world. While I don’t have access to real-time data beyond September 2021, I can tell you that the concept of a “fire season” or “wildfire season” is often used to describe the time of year when conditions are conducive to the ignition and rapid spread of wildfires due to factors like dry weather, high temperatures, and wind.

The exact first appearance of the term in the press might be difficult to pinpoint, as it likely evolved over time as wildfires became a more recognized and studied phenomenon. It’s likely that the term gained significant traction as fire management and reporting efforts developed and as wildfire incidents became more frequent and impactful.

Scenario: Stanley Park Wildfire During Looper Moth Infestation

In this hypothetical scenario, imagine Vancouver’s iconic Stanley Park experiencing a wildfire during a looper moth infestation. This scenario combines two environmental challenges that, while not impossible, would be highly complex and concerning if they were to occur simultaneously.

Looper Moth Infestation:
Looper moths are known to defoliate trees during their outbreaks. They are named for the way they “loop” their bodies as they move. If Stanley Park were facing a looper moth infestation, trees would likely experience defoliation, weakening their overall health and making them more susceptible to stressors like drought and disease.

Wildfire in Stanley Park:
If a wildfire were to ignite in Stanley Park, the dense forested areas and dry vegetation during a looper moth infestation could contribute to fire spread. The park’s many walking trails, recreational facilities, and its status as a beloved landmark would further complicate firefighting efforts due to the need to prioritize both containment and protection of these assets.

If a wildfire were to occur in Stanley Park and directly affect the West End neighbourhood in Vancouver, Canada, there would likely be several consequences and challenges to consider. While the specific outcomes would depend on factors such as the size and severity of the fire, weather conditions, and the effectiveness of firefighting efforts, here are some general scenarios that might unfold:

Evacuation and Safety Measures:
Depending on the fire’s proximity and potential threat, local authorities might implement evacuation orders or alerts for residents of the West End neighbourhood. The safety of residents would be a top priority, and emergency services would work to coordinate orderly evacuations to designated safe areas.

Air Quality and Health Concerns:
Wildfires produce significant amounts of smoke and particulate matter, which can have adverse effects on air quality and pose health risks to residents. Those with respiratory conditions, the elderly, and young children could be particularly vulnerable. Local health authorities might issue advisories and recommendations to minimize exposure to smoke.

Property Damage and Loss:
If the fire reaches the West End neighbourhood, it could potentially cause damage to homes, businesses, and infrastructure. Embers carried by the wind could ignite buildings or vegetation in the area. Firefighters would work to protect structures by creating firebreaks and using firefighting techniques to limit the fire’s spread.

Traffic Disruptions and Access Issues:
Emergency response efforts, including firefighting, evacuation, and medical assistance, could lead to traffic disruptions and road closures. Residents might face challenges in moving around the area due to these closures and potential congestion caused by evacuations.

Community Support and Recovery:
Local government agencies, nonprofits, and community organizations would likely rally to provide support and resources to affected residents. Temporary shelters, assistance programs, and recovery plans would be established to help those impacted by the fire.

Economic Impact:
Businesses in the West End neighbourhood could experience economic challenges due to closures, reduced foot traffic, and potential property damage. Tourism and local commerce might also be impacted, especially if the fire affects Stanley Park’s attractions.

Long-Term Rehabilitation:
After the fire is contained and extinguished, the process of rehabilitation and recovery would begin. This could involve restoring infrastructure, rebuilding damaged structures, and addressing any environmental impacts caused by the fire and firefighting efforts.

Reviewing Preparedness and Planning:
The incident would likely prompt a review of emergency preparedness and response plans. Lessons learned from the event could lead to improvements in communication, coordination, and readiness for future emergencies.
